Output ff6ec61b8a496fe1ccc6c40912105934bd1f809326f7e0d54880eb4eed301363:1

value
106716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dac6704d4e900c19af17125d5b76e268f576f25 OP_EQUAL
address
35rWruWLiYCbvVZdKSsLxWu62ZAwpkAYGe
transaction
ff6ec61b8a496fe1ccc6c40912105934bd1f809326f7e0d54880eb4eed301363
spent
true